Top of west facade and conical roof of the right tower, both mid-12th-century, Notre-Dame-la-Grande, Poitiers. The mandorla at top center depicts Christ in Majesty. Both the richly sculpted facade and pinecone tower are characteristics of Romanesque churches in the Poitou region.

Notre-Dame-la-Grande, Poitiers, France
